A group of Russians disobeyed the orders of the border guard and tried to force their way into Finland.
Finnish border guards on the border with the Russian Federation used gas against a group of people who tried to enter Finland on bicycles and on foot. The incident occurred on the night of Friday, November 17, Yle reported.
According to the deputy head of the North Karelia Border Guard in Finland, Samuli Murtonen, the group disobeyed the border guard’s order.
“To control the situation, we had to use the best method, which was gas spraying,” the official said.
It was noted that a group of 30 people arrived at the Russian border on Friday night on foot and on bicycles. They tried to cross the border, one was trying to get past the border guard. Samuli Murtonen added that the victim was examined by doctors and given first aid.
We previously wrote that Finland is closing four checkpoints on its border with Russia in response to the growing number of asylum seekers. In addition, the country is considering the possibility of completely closing the border with the Russian Federation.
